It is a good point that the cold start valve is being used only around 32F - swedishbricks site has info:

Steve Ringlee] ECT resistance "cold" should be around 6k ohms at 32 degrees F (0 deg C), 2300 at 68 degrees F (20 C), and 200 at 212 F (100 C). However, try checking your ECT wiring: Between pins 13 and 5 at the LH ECU (with sensor DISconnected) resistance should be infinite. Voltage with the ignition ON and sensor connected, measured between pins 13 and 5, should be:
0 C=around 3 volts +/-.5v
20C=around 2 volts +/- .5v
100C=around .3 volt +/- .1v
